Output 6da99a7b146b3db3de30b42c6e24d575f7a64d3378ac8bcd9a3dc39f7a08f5d9:0

value
663411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ef46ae38660356e396ab5e17a464dd543b6893 OP_EQUAL
address
3DuCSFZK8BwTnk9LQanUf4n4ncQnn6hZag
transaction
6da99a7b146b3db3de30b42c6e24d575f7a64d3378ac8bcd9a3dc39f7a08f5d9
confirmations
84208
spent
true